CM Vishnu Deo Sai Plants 2,036 Saplings on International Olympic Day, Pushes Sports and Green India Vision

Chhattisgarh CM links India’s 2036 Olympic bid with plantation drive, highlights sports development, Bastar Olympics success, and youth empowerment initiatives across the state
Indian Masterminds Stories

Raipur: On the occasion of International Olympic Day, Chief Minister Vishnu Deo Sai participated in a tree plantation and sports award ceremony organized by the Chhattisgarh Olympic Association at Palod village in Nava Raipur. During the event, he planted a rudraksha sapling and extended greetings to athletes, coaches, and sports enthusiasts across the state.

The Chief Minister described sports and environmental conservation as two key pillars of nation-building.

2036 Saplings Planted to Support India’s Olympic Bid

Highlighting India’s aspiration to host the 2036 Olympic Games, the Chief Minister said that the plantation of 2,036 saplings during the event symbolically reflects the nation’s ambition.

He stated that the initiative is not just a plantation drive but a commitment toward building a:

  • Healthy India
  • Green India
  • Strong and future-ready India

The programme aimed to connect environmental awareness with India’s global sporting ambitions.

Chhattisgarh Focused on Strengthening Sports Infrastructure

CM Vishnu Deo Sai said that the state government is continuously working to promote sports talent and provide better opportunities for athletes at national and international levels.

He added that efforts are being made to develop:

  • Modern sports infrastructure
  • Training facilities for young athletes
  • A supportive environment for competitive sports

The aim is to help youth fully realise their sporting potential.

Success of Khelo India Tribal Games and Bastar Olympics

The Chief Minister highlighted Chhattisgarh’s achievements in hosting major sporting events, including:

  • Khelo India National Tribal Games
  • Bastar Olympics

He said these initiatives have helped bring recognition to athletes from remote and tribal regions. The Bastar Olympics, in particular, saw participation from lakhs of youth, reflecting growing enthusiasm for sports in the state.

Financial Support and Incentives for Athletes

The state government is also focusing on financial and institutional support for athletes. The Chief Minister said that:

  • Special budget provisions have been made for sports development
  • Outstanding athletes are given incentive awards
  • Support is being provided to encourage higher performance

These measures aim to boost confidence and motivate young sportspersons.

State Leaders Emphasize Sports Growth and Youth Engagement

Deputy Chief Minister Arun Sao said that Chhattisgarh has immense sporting talent and the government is introducing new initiatives to strengthen sports culture in the state.

Forest Minister Kedar Kashyap highlighted youth participation in sports and encouraged large-scale tree plantation under the “One Tree in Mother’s Name” campaign. He also mentioned upcoming initiatives like the Surguja Olympics.

Athletes and Officials Honoured at the Ceremony

During the event, the Chief Minister felicitated:

  • Outstanding sportspersons
  • Coaches
  • Forest department athletes

He congratulated them for their achievements and wished them success in future competitions.

Sports and Sustainability at the Core of Chhattisgarh’s Vision

The International Olympic Day event in Nava Raipur reflected Chhattisgarh’s dual focus on sports development and environmental conservation. Through large-scale initiatives like tree plantation and sports promotion schemes, the state aims to nurture young talent while contributing to a greener future.
